
Choose the appropriate sentence from the given options to complete the short paragraph of three sentences.
A) An ideal teacher leads a very simple life.
B) ___________________________________.
C) His first and foremost priority is his duty towards his students.
a) He has possible minimum needs.
b) His thoughts and ideas are dignified and desirable.
c) An ideal teacher is most regular and punctual.
d) He is most disciplined and law-abiding.

Hint: The second statement needs to have a connection with the first and third sentences. It further indicates the message expressed in the first statement. Hence, it is important to understand the first sentence.
Complete answer:
The answer we choose should be the inference of the preceding sentence and must give way to the sentence following.
In the given question- We know that an ideal teacher leads a simple life. Hence, he would have lesser needs and demands.
Now, let’s look at the given options-
Option a ‘He has possible minimum needs’ actually describes the simple life he leads and thus acts as an enhancer of the previous statement and gives way to the statement that followed it with a coherent meaning.
Option b ‘His thoughts and ideas are dignified and desirable’ does not have any connection with the sentence preceding it and does not form logical order. So, this option is incorrect.
Option c ‘An ideal teacher is most regular and punctual’ does not have any logical relation with the sentence preceding it and does not form coherent order. So, this option is incorrect.
Option d ‘He is most disciplined and law-abiding’ shares the same reason as the other incorrect options and thus is incorrect itself.
So, the correct answer is “Option a”.
Note: The sentences should have a logical and natural flow that should not seem weird or unconnected.
